WDD Architects designed the Little Rock Air Force Base Security Forces Operations Facility in Jacksonville, Arkansas, supporting the specialized operational, training and security needs of base personnel. The approximately 40,000-square-foot facility serves as a headquarters for security forces operations and houses the base emergency operations center, along with training rooms, administrative offices, interview rooms, an armory, guardmount area, lockers and equipment storage.

Designed for a highly secure military environment, the facility brings operational, administrative and training functions together within a controlled setting. A separate nine-cell confinement area includes dedicated intake, visitation and dayroom spaces, while additional offices and training areas are located on the second floor. The LEED Silver certified facility combines the demanding security requirements of a federal installation with efficient planning and long-term operational performance.
